What Is Business Insurance?

Business insurance is a broad term that refers to a collection of insurance policies designed to protect a business from various risks. Depending on your industry, size, and operations, your business may require multiple types of coverage.

What Is General Liability Insurance?

General liability insurance in Wichita is one specific type of business insurance. It helps protect your business from claims involving bodily injury, property damage, and certain legal expenses.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is general liability insurance enough for my business?

For some very small businesses, it may be a starting point. However, many businesses require additional coverage such as commercial property, workers’ compensation, or professional liability insurance.

Is general liability insurance required in Kansas?

General liability insurance is not typically required by law, but many clients, landlords, and contracts require proof of coverage.

What type of insurance do small businesses need?

Most small business insurance in Kansas includes a combination of general liability, property coverage, workers’ compensation, and other policies based on the company’s operations.

What is the difference between a BOP and general liability insurance?

A Business Owner’s Policy (BOP) includes general liability coverage plus additional protections such as property insurance and business interruption coverage.
